AMD Radeon Navi GPU



They moved the Navi into the AMDRadeon5000HWserviceskext.
5000, 5100, 5400, and 5700 HWLibskexts have Navi.


HW5000kext.png


These all contain Navi10, and now Navi14

Navi 14.png


But nowhere is found Navi9, Navi12, Navi16?

Initial testing in Catalina is a bust, edited info.plists of vega10,12,20 in 10000controllerkext and 5000kext. I noticed the HWserviceskext removed the HW5700kext.

On to Mojave early beta will try using the 6000HWservices kext. Maybe the read only kexts are preventing spoofing?

5700XT has ID 0x731F1002, 0x73101002 must be the 5700 model.
 
Early days yet ... but safe to assume Apple has had prototype/pre-production cards for some time now so I expect that next Mojave and Catalina beta will have initial support for 5700 / 5700 XT release models.

Clover/WEG should patch kext once loaded in memory so i doubt a read only issue.

I guess you could try changing the ID's in 6000HWservices kext ....

It will take some time to find out how well these cards work, what perhaps doesn't work and what needs to be done to make them work. At this stage in the game there isn't native support, so I wouldn't buy unless you are willing and able to test for possibly weeks or months. You may be better served for some time using existing Radeon VII, Vega or RX cards that will function in your build right now.

Existing Vega support was s-l-o-w in arriving, but matured reasonably quickly at least in an OS operating system timeline.

Don't buy a paperweight if you want working discrete graphics.
